HTML::Acid - Reformat HTML fragment to strict criteria
This document describes HTML::Acid version 0.0.3
use HTML::Acid; my $acid = HTML::Acid->new; return $acid->burn($html)
Fragments of HTML returned by a rich text editor tend to be not entirely standards compliant. img tags tend not to be closed. Paragraphs breaks might be represented by double br tags rather than p tags. Of course we also need to do all the XSS avoidance an HTML clean up routine would, such as controlling href tags, removing javascript and inline styling. Furthermore what one often wants is not simply a standards compliant cleaned up version of the input HTML. Sometimes one wants to know that the HTML conforms to a much tighter standard, as then it will be easier to style.

So this module, given a fragment of HTML, will rewrite it into a very restricted subset of XHTML. The default dialect has the following properties.
Documents consist entirely of p elements and h3 elements.

Every header will have id attribute automatically generated from the header contents.

Every paragraph may consist of text, a elements, img elements, strong and em elements.

Anchors must have an href attribute referring to an internal URL. They may also have a title attribute.

Images must have src, title, alt, height and width attributes. The src attribute must match the same regular expression as href. If any of these tags are missing the image is replaced by the contents of the alt attribute, so long as it consists only of alphanumeric characters, spaces, full stops and commas. Otherwise the image is removed.

All other tags must have no attributes and may only contain text.
Double br elements in the source will be interpreted as paragraph breaks.

This is a class method that returns the default tag hierarchy. So if you want to add support for a tag you can use a modified copy of the output when setting up the HTML::Acid instance. The default mapping is as follows:
{ h3 => '', p => '', a => 'p', img => 'p', em => 'p', strong => 'p', }
Mapping an element onto the empty string implies that the element appears at the top-level of an HTML fragment. So for example
h3 => '', p => '',
implies that <h3> and <p> can be at the top of the document fragment. Mapping onto another element implies that the element must always be contained within that element. So
a => 'p', img => 'p', em => 'p', strong => 'p',
implies that <a>, <img>, <em> and <strong> must be within a <p> element. It is also possible to specify alternatives:
img => ['p','a'],
which implies that <img> can be within a <p> or an <a>. Note that this code does not check for loops. So doing something like
div => 'span', span => 'div',
is unsupported.

This module works by subclassing HTML::Parser. Also it assumes that the input will be in utf8 format, that is it sets the utf8_mode flag on the HTML::Parser constructor.

There are many other modules that do something similar. Of those I think the most complete is HTML::StripScripts::Parser. You can also see HTML::Declaw, HTML::Clean, HTML::Defang, HTML::Restrict, HTML::Scrubber, HTML::Laundary, HTML::Detoxifier, Marpa::HTML, HTML::Tidy. People also often refer to HTML::Santitizer.
